Mead sits right on the open high plains at about 5,000 feet, straddling Interstate 25 with Highway 66 cutting through as its main east-west arterial, and that exposed position east of the foothills puts it square in the Front Range hail and wind belt. There's little tree cover or terrain between Mead and the storms that roll off the mountains, so roofs and west-facing siding take the full brunt of summer hail, sustained gusts funneling along the I-25 corridor, and relentless high-altitude UV that bakes shingles and fades paint faster than people expect. Because the bulk of Mead's housing stock dates to the 1990s building boom and the newer subdivisions still filling in former farmland, a large share of homes are now reaching the point where original roofing, gutters, and exterior finishes need replacing rather than patching.
